aboutsummaryrefslogtreecommitdiffstats
path: root/Transceiver52M
diff options
context:
space:
mode:
authorAlexander Chemeris <Alexander.Chemeris@gmail.com>2013-07-14 14:57:14 +0400
committerAlexander Chemeris <Alexander.Chemeris@gmail.com>2013-07-14 14:59:00 +0400
commitc5da6607b4d17706380de72e0814e28f03624c51 (patch)
tree5b8168f2f0a5c23d19eafc6625dc1d76ffff3ed5 /Transceiver52M
parent42ade041d76585f42359811da650260df607c805 (diff)
Transceiver52M: Fix crash in uhd_device destructor due to deleting statically allocated memory.
Diffstat (limited to 'Transceiver52M')
-rw-r--r--Transceiver52M/UHDDevice.cpp4
1 files changed, 2 insertions, 2 deletions
diff --git a/Transceiver52M/UHDDevice.cpp b/Transceiver52M/UHDDevice.cpp
index df17ff6..e2d8537 100644
--- a/Transceiver52M/UHDDevice.cpp
+++ b/Transceiver52M/UHDDevice.cpp
@@ -372,8 +372,8 @@ uhd_device::~uhd_device()
stop();
for (int i = 0; i < NUM_RX_CHANS; i++) {
- if (rx_smpl_buf)
- delete rx_smpl_buf;
+ if (rx_smpl_buf[i])
+ delete rx_smpl_buf[i];
}
}